CACI Awarded $32.7 M to Continue Supporting Worldwide Facilities Intelligence for US Army

Proven CACI Expertise to Help Army Supply Unique Information to Department of Defense and Intelligence Community

CACI International Inc ( NYSE MKT: CACI ) announced today that it has been awarded a $32.7 million prime contract to continue serving as the Facilities, Infrastructure and Engineering Systems (FIRES) solution architect and services provider for the U.S. Army Intelligence and Security Command (INSCOM). This five-year award represents continuing work for CACI in the company’s Intelligence Services market area.

FIRES is a classified INSCOM intelligence production program that provides the Department of Defense and Intelligence Community with information on worldwide facilities and infrastructure. For FIRES, CACI supports a wide range of all-source and geospatial intelligence production. This includes fused, tailorable, and scalable all-source and geospatial intelligence products.

John Mengucci , CACI’s Chief Operating Officer and President of U.S. Operations, said, “CACI delivers proven and highly specialized geospatial intelligence capabilities, combining open source with national protected data fusion, to assure the U.S. Army of effective and timely support for intelligence on worldwide facilities and infrastructures of interest to our customers.”
